Disclaimer — Scope of ELAC Support and Action


The Environmental Legal Assistance Center (ELAC) is a non-stock, non-profit organization that primarily supports community-led initiatives to defend environmental rights and protect habitats. While ELAC generally acts upon the request or authorization of affected communities, IP organizations, people’s organizations, or local stakeholders, ELAC may also initiate complaints or legal/administrative actions on its own when warranted by its independent observations, fact-finding, or strategic public-interest considerations—especially where there is a clear impact on communities and/or habitats and urgent protection is needed.

How we decide to act (summary):

  • Material effect on a community and/or habitat
  • Legal and factual sufficiency (preliminary vetting/fact-finding)
  • Urgency (risk of irreparable harm) and public-interest value
  • No conflict with existing clients or communities
  • Feasible remedies (administrative, civil, or criminal)
